Quiet Title Actions
A quiet title action is a lawsuit filed to establish a party's title to real property and to "quiet" any challenges or claims to the title. This process can be crucial when you're looking to have peace of mind about your property's title, ensuring that no one else can lay a legitimate claim to it.
